ResumoStormsurge events have become more frequent since the late 1990s, as recorded by observations in Santos. These events can cause disruption to navigation, operations on oil platforms, and the destruction of coastal areas. The main objective of this work is to characterize changes in conditions favorable to the occurrence of storm surges in Santos from future climate projections. 89 storm surge days were found in Santos using wave height data by the ERA5 Reanalysis, during the months of May 1981 to 2010. These storm surge cases were grouped according to their atmospheric conditions and resulted in 3 favorable weather patterns for the occurrence of storm surges. In order to verify the ability of the Eta regional model, nested to the Brazilian Earth System Model (BESM) global model at 20 km spatial resolution, to reproduce these patterns, the daily meteorological fields of the model were compared with each of the three favorable patterns. to storm surges obtained from the ERA5 reanalysis. The results show that: 1) Pattern 1, presents 10 cases and is characterized by the presence of a cyclone on the coast of the city of Santos with intense winds and parallel to the coast; 2) Pattern 2, with 22 cases, presents an extensive track of intense winds over the ocean, formed by a high-pressure system to the south and a low-pressure system to the north of the South Atlantic Ocean; 3) Pattern 3 presented the highest number of events, 57 cases, and is characterized by the presence of southwest winds, coming from high pressure on the continent and the presence of a trough over the ocean. The results showed that the Eta-BESM 20 km performed well in reproducing the patterns favorable to storm surges. The model showed stronger winds over the ocean in all three patterns compared to the reanalysis. The same comparison was made to detect cases of storm surge in the future climate (2031-2060), using two greenhouse gas emission scenarios, RCP4.5 and RCP8.5. Climate projections show atmospheric patterns favorable to storm surges will occur less frequently. However, these events may be more intense. In order to evaluate the local impacts on the coast and obtain greater detail of the data and information, the second downscaling of the Eta model was generated, reaching a spatial resolution of 5 km. The present climate simulations showed the performance of synoptic scale systems in storm surges, superimposed on the effects of mesoscale circulation. Future projections show high accumulations of rain over the ocean in Pattern 1. Although, the lower occurrence in relation to the present climate has become more intense, which can cause more negative impacts on the city of Santos. On the other hand, Patterns 2 and 3 in the future showed precipitation concentrated along the entire coast of Baixada Santista.
